Exploring Different Types of Trains

There’s a wide variety of trains to discover, each with its own unique characteristics and appeal. Here’s a glimpse into some popular types:

  • Steam Trains: These historic locomotives are powered by steam, creating a nostalgic and romantic atmosphere. The sound of their whistles and the sight of billowing smoke are unforgettable.
  • Diesel Trains: These modern engines are more efficient and quieter than steam trains. They are commonly used for freight and passenger transport.
  • Electric Trains: Powered by electricity, electric trains are known for their speed and efficiency. They are often found in urban areas and high-speed rail lines.
  • High-Speed Trains: These sleek and aerodynamic trains can reach incredible speeds, making long journeys faster and more convenient.
  • Toy Trains: From miniature models to elaborate train sets, toy trains offer a fun and interactive way for children to learn about trains and explore their creativity.

Learning Through Train Play

Playing with trains can be a valuable learning experience for children. It helps them develop:

  • Problem-solving skills: Building train tracks and designing train layouts requires planning and problem-solving.
  • Spatial reasoning: Children learn about distances, directions, and spatial relationships while playing with trains.
  • Creativity and imagination: Train play encourages children to create stories, invent characters, and explore different scenarios.
  • Social skills: Playing with trains with other children fosters cooperation, communication, and teamwork.
